Transaction 31e832056bfbaab60145ace0c007a5772c6d766cba3a478f251cdf77507d4108

16 Input
2 Outputs
  • 31e832056bfbaab60145ace0c007a5772c6d766cba3a478f251cdf77507d4108:0
  • value  876989517
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 31e832056bfbaab60145ace0c007a5772c6d766cba3a478f251cdf77507d4108:1
  • value  911351
    address  3PrLchckBBLHfkUHYrjcKE9Zd7qnqSEgXr